org.codehaus.gpars

groovyx.gpars.extra166y
[Java] Class PAS.FJScanOp

java.lang.Object
  groovyx.gpars.extra166y.PAS.FJScanOp

static abstract class PAS.FJScanOp

Computational operations for FJScan


Field Summary
int fence

int origin

int threshold

 
Constructor Summary
PAS.FJScanOp(AbstractParallelAnyArray pap)

 
Method Summary
void cumulateLeaf(int lo, int hi, FJScan f)

FJScan newSubtask(FJScan parent, int lo, int hi)

void pushDown(FJScan parent, FJScan left, FJScan right)

void pushUp(FJScan parent, FJScan left, FJScan right)

void sumAndCumulateLeaf(int lo, int hi, FJScan f)

void sumLeaf(int lo, int hi, FJScan f)

 
Methods inherited from class java.lang.Object
java.lang.Object#wait(long), java.lang.Object#wait(), java.lang.Object#wait(long, int),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Field Detail

fence

final int fence


origin

final int origin


threshold

final int threshold


 
Constructor Detail

PAS.FJScanOp

PAS.FJScanOp(AbstractParallelAnyArray pap)


 
Method Detail

cumulateLeaf

void cumulateLeaf(int lo, int hi, FJScan f)


newSubtask

FJScan newSubtask(FJScan parent, int lo, int hi)


pushDown

void pushDown(FJScan parent, FJScan left, FJScan right)


pushUp

void pushUp(FJScan parent, FJScan left, FJScan right)


sumAndCumulateLeaf

void sumAndCumulateLeaf(int lo, int hi, FJScan f)


sumLeaf

void sumLeaf(int lo, int hi, FJScan f)


 

Copyright © 2008–2012 Václav Pech. All Rights Reserved.